Increase of pediatric hospitalizations in Siena for bronchiolitis
SIENA – Increase in pediatric hospitalizations for bronchiolitis at the Siena hospital. The news was given by the Sienese hospital-university company in a note.
«Among the causes that emerged – we read – in 4 children the very syncytial virus was identified, a virus very common cause of infection of the apparatus, in children aged 0 to 2 years.
Health Director Gusinu: “I invite all families in the area to pay particular attention in this phase”
“We are recording a progression of hospitalizations for brionchiolitis – says the doctor Roberto Gusinu, medical director of the Sienese university hospital – with 11 children currently hospitalized for this acute viral infection of the airways. In 4 of these 11 the syncytial virus infection is found, on the other diagnostic investigations by the Microbiology and Virology directed by the professor Maria Grazia Cusi. We are monitoring and managing the situation thanks to the care and professionalism of all the Pediatric staff directed by Professor Salvatore Grosso, with the support of the entire Department of Women and Children, directed by Professor Mario Messina. I invite all the families in the area to pay particular attention in this phase – conclude Roberto Gusinu -, trying to limit the situations that could involve exposure to the virus for children, the attendance of particularly crowded places. Finally, remember that bronchiolitis is a major cause of hospitalization for children under one year of life, and that the virus can stress epidemics in the winter season. Hand hygiene and respiratory hygiene are therefore very important also for the prevention of this virus ».
